【ITニュース解説】[ Removed by Reddit ]
2025年09月13日に「Reddit /r/programming」が公開したITニュース「[ Removed by Reddit ]」について初心者にもわかりやすく解説しています。
ITニュース概要
Redditのコンテンツポリシー違反により、当該ニュース記事は削除された。記事内容は閲覧できず、具体的な情報は不明である。
ITニュース解説
今回提供されたニュース記事はRedditのプログラミング系コミュニティから削除されたという情報のみが示されており、具体的な記事内容は不明である。しかし、この「記事が削除された」という事実自体が、システムエンジニアを目指す初心者にとって重要な学びと示唆を含んでいる。技術的な内容が直接語られていないからこそ、エンジニアとしての基礎的な姿勢や情報リテラシーについて深く考える良い機会となる。
まず、プログラミングに限らず、オンラインコミュニティやフォーラムは、技術的な知識を得たり、困ったときに質問したり、他のエンジニアと交流したりするための非常に価値ある場所である。Redditのようなプラットフォームもその一つで、日々膨大な情報が投稿され、議論されている。しかし、これらのコミュニティは無秩序に運営されているわけではなく、それぞれに明確なルールやガイドライン、いわゆる「コンテンツポリシー」が存在する。今回の記事が削除されたのは、そのコンテンツポリシーに違反したためだと説明されている。これは、どんなに優れた技術や知識を持っていても、コミュニティのルールを無視した発言や行動は許されないという明確なメッセージである。システムエンジニアとして働くようになると、企業内のプロジェクト管理規約、コーディング規約、セキュリティポリシー、情報共有のルールなど、様々な規則に直面する。これらのルールは、個人の自由を制限するためではなく、プロジェクトを円滑に進め、システムの品質を保ち、チーム全体の生産性を向上させるために不可欠なものである。オンラインコミュニティのルールを守ることは、将来エンジニアとして組織の一員となった際に、与えられた規約を理解し遵守するための訓練にもなる。
次に、インターネット上の情報の信頼性を吟味する能力の重要性について考える。削除された記事は、その内容が不適切、不正確、あるいはコミュニティに有害であると判断されたことを意味する。システムエンジニアは常に新しい技術や解決策をインターネット上で探し求めることが多い。ブログ記事、Stack Overflowの回答、技術フォーラムの議論など、情報は多岐にわたるが、そのすべてが正確で信頼できるとは限らない。時には誤った情報や古い情報、あるいは悪意のある情報に遭遇することもある。公式ドキュメント、信頼性の高い出版社の書籍、著名な専門家や企業のブログなど、複数の情報源を参照し、批判的な視点を持って情報を評価する能力が不可欠となる。今回の削除事例は、特定の情報がコミュニティの基準を満たさなかったことを示しており、情報源の選定と内容の検証がいかに重要であるかを改めて教えている。
また、情報発信における責任と倫理観も忘れてはならない。システムエンジニアは、単にコードを書くだけでなく、ドキュメントを作成したり、社内外で技術情報を共有したり、時にはブログやSNSで自身の知見を発信することもある。その際、発信する情報がコミュニティや社会にどのような影響を与えるかを常に考慮する必要がある。個人情報や機密情報の不適切な公開、誤った技術情報の拡散、他者を傷つけるような表現などは、倫理的な問題を引き起こすだけでなく、法的な責任を問われる可能性もある。今回の記事がどのような理由で削除されたかは不明だが、もしそれが不適切な情報共有、誤情報の拡散、あるいはコミュニティの秩序を乱す内容であったとすれば、それは発信者としての責任を問われた事例であると言える。エンジニアは技術力だけでなく、社会に対する責任感や倫理観も持ち合わせる必要がある。
さらに、コミュニティの「モデレーション」機能、つまり管理・監視の役割についても学ぶことができる。Redditにはモデレーターと呼ばれる管理者たちが存在し、彼らがコンテンツポリシーに違反する投稿を監視し、必要に応じて削除する権限を持っている。これは、コミュニティの健全な運営を維持し、ユーザーが安心して利用できる環境を提供する上で非常に重要な役割である。システム開発においても、これと同様の「品質管理」や「レビュー」のプロセスが存在する。コードレビューでは、他のエンジニアが書いたコードの品質、バグの有無、セキュリティ上の脆弱性などをチェックする。テスト工程では、システムが要件通りに動作するか、不具合がないかを確認する。これらのプロセスは、モデレーターがコミュニティのルールを適用するのと同様に、システムの品質基準を守り、最終的なプロダクトがユーザーにとって安全で価値のあるものとなるようにするために不可欠である。問題を発見し、改善していく文化は、優れたシステムを構築する上で欠かせない。
最後に、今回の削除事例から、システムエンジニアが技術的なスキルだけでなく、より広範なスキルと意識を持つことの重要性を理解できる。それは、単にプログラミング言語を習得したり、特定のフレームワークを使いこなしたりするだけでは不十分で、情報リテラシー、倫理観、コミュニケーション能力、そしてコミュニティや組織のルールを理解し遵守する姿勢といった、いわゆる「ソフトスキル」がエンジニアのキャリアを大きく左右するという点である。インターネットが情報の宝庫であると同時に、誤情報や不適切なコンテンツも氾濫する現代において、エンジニアは情報を賢く利用し、責任を持って発信し、健全なコミュニティの一員として貢献する能力が求められる。今回の削除された記事は、その内容が不明だからこそ、システムエンジニアを目指す初心者に、技術の学習とともに、こうした基盤となる意識を育むことの重要性を強く訴えかけていると言えるだろう。